Download or read book Practical Physics written by G. L. Squires and published by Cambridge University Press. This book was released on 2001-08-30 with total page 232 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book sets out to demonstrate the purpose and critical approach that should be made to all experimental work in physics. It does not describe a systematic course in practical work. The present edition retains the basic outlook of earlier editions, but modifications have been made in response to important changes in computational and experimental methods in the past decade. The text is in three parts. The first deals with the statistical treatment of data, and here the text has been extensively revised to take account of the now widespread use of electronic calculators. The second deals with experimental methods, giving details of particular experiments that demonstrate the art and craft of the experimenter.
